I ran into this today. The reason why /etc/modprobe.d/ gets ignored is
because usbhid is loaded from the initramfs before the rootfs is
mounted. You must rebuild the initramfs to include your modified options
like this:
sudo update-initramfs -k all -u
Installing a kernel update will also do this

This happens because some headers were moved from include/linux to
include/generated on 2.6.33. You also need to patch a changed ACPI
function call to successfully build.
